| Abstract: | One of the key issues for any organization moving to the Java platform is skills and productivity. Once the infrastructure and early projects have been completed, will the application delivery environment be robust, productive and manageable? Will there be an ongoing dependence on scarce Java skills that just replaces one set of legacy issues for another? With its OptimalJ product, Compuware is aiming to directly address these issues. | ||
